Which organization oversees immunization programs within the Air Force?

Explanation:
The Air Force Medical Service is the appropriate organization to oversee immunization programs within the Air Force. This department is specifically tasked with ensuring the health and readiness of Air Force personnel, which includes managing and implementing immunization policies and programs tailored to the unique needs of military members. The Air Force Medical Service works closely with various medical and public health entities to provide vaccinations that are necessary to maintain operational readiness and protect the personnel from infectious diseases. While other organizations like the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, the Department of Defense, and the Food and Drug Administration play significant roles in public health, defense, and drug safety respectively, the Air Force Medical Service has the direct responsibility for managing immunization efforts specifically for Air Force members and their unique circumstances. This focus ensures that the programs are aligned with military requirements and strategies for health maintenance.
